This is the former transit hall of Copenhagen designed by the danish architect Waldemar Jørgensen and was build between 1937 and 1939. It replaced the old wooden transit hall, the wooden castle as it was called.
1999 it was removed to it's current position in a one night operation to make place for the new transit hall.
Today it's used as restaurant hall and celebrations.
